Oliver is a film, television, and theater actor with a strong foundation in both screen and stage performance. His recent film work includes Conversations in a Diner, directed by Lucas Wolfe, and Frat Pie, directed by Justin Sacramone, which was featured in the Chelsea Film Festival.
On stage, he most recently portrayed Jaybo in South Camden Theatre Company’s production of Terminus and Chris in Stagecrafters’ production of Sweat, bringing grounded, emotionally honest performances to contemporary plays.
Oliver is a graduate of Temple University, where he earned a degree in Theater with a concentration in Acting. He continues to hone his craft through ongoing training with Pete Postiglione at The Actor’s Co-Op in Swarthmore, PA working alongside seasoned professionals. Committed to truthful storytelling, he seeks out projects that challenges him and explore the complexity of human behavior.
